Abstract :
Sketching on paper is a quick and easy way to communicate ideas. However, many sketch-based systems require people to draw in contrived ways instead of sketching freely as they would on paper. NaturaSketch affords a more natural interface through multiple strokes that overlap, cross, and connect. It also features a meshing algorithm to support multiple strokes of different classifications, which lets users design complex 3D shapes from sketches drawn over existing images. To provide a familiar workflow for object design, a set of sketch annotations can also specify modeling and editing operations. NaturaSketch empowers designers to produce a variety of models quickly and easily.
